Prerequisites
- Node.js 8+
- yarn 1.2.1+
- Git 2.11+
- Java 8+ (Currently, Java 9 is not supported.)
- Python 2.7.x (Python 3, is not supported.)
Quick start
git clone https://github.com/theia-ide/yangster-electron.git \
&& cd yangster-electron \
&& yarn \
&& yarn build \
&& yarn packageThe bundled applications will be available under the dist folder.
Publishing a new release
- Go to the
releasespage and select theDraft a new releasebutton. - Set the desired version and select the target branch. The version should match the
v\d+\.\d+\.\d+patten. For instance,v2.12.4. By default, the target branch ismaster, which is fine for our use-case. - Select
Save draft. - Update the product version in the
package.json. The new version should match with the previously configured version of the draft release. Note, the leadingvshould be omitted from the version in thepackage.json. - Commit your changes and push to the remote.
- CIs will automatically start a new build with your most recent modifications. Once the builds are green, the artifacts will be uploaded and attached by the CIs to your release.
- Go the
releasespage and select your release draft you would like to finalize. Selectedit. - Here, you can make some additional changes. You can remove exisiting artifacts or even upload additional ones manually. When you are ready, select
Publish release. - :sparkles:
Troubleshooting
"Don't expect that you can build app for all platforms on one platform."
Install glib on OS X with brew install glib or update it with brew upgrade glib if you see:
dyld: Library not loaded: /usr/local/opt/glib/lib/libglib-2.0.0.dylib
Referenced from: /Users/username/Library/Caches/electron-builder/appimage/appimage-9.0.1/darwin/appimagetool
Reason: Incompatible library version: appimagetool requires version 5401.0.0 or later, but libglib-2.0.0.dylib provides version 5001.0.0Install wine on OS X by running brew install wine if you see:
Error: Cannot check wine version: Error: Exit code: ENOENT. spawn wine ENOENTSet the VCTargetsPath environment variable with SET VCTargetsPath=path\to\MSBuild\Microsoft.Cpp\v4.0\v140, and do npm config set msvs_version 2017 --global if you are facing with the following error on Windows:
error MSB4019: The imported project "some\invalid\path\Microsoft.Cpp.Default.props" was not found. Confirm that the path in the <Import> declaration is correct, and that t he file exists on disk.
